Nokia X6
$455.00
Released September, 2009
The Pros:5MP camera with dual LED flash. Comes with Ovi Maps 3.0 (maps & navigation). Stereo FM radio.
The Cons:Runs Symbian OS - and a version that is being phased out at that. Old & slow CPU (ARM 11 434 MHz processor). No charging over standard micro-USB port (need separate proprietary Nokia 2mm charger).
The Nokia X6 is a media-focused cell phone released by Nokia in fall 2009. It is only 14mm thin and has a 3.2" touchscreen display that is optimized photo and video playback and lets you store up to 20 friends on your homescreen as well as popular communites, such as Facebook.

It has 32GB of internal storage with 35 hours of music playback and has a 3.5mm headphone jack and dedicated volume keys for easy music playback. There is a built in 5-megapixel camera with a Carl Zeiss optical lens, dual LED flash, TV-out, video editing and online sharing. This is a "Comes With Music" phone, meaning you are able to download unlimited free music from the Nokia music store, with the included subscription period (may vary). It also features afull web browser, Flash lite support and a built in A-GPS with Ovi Maps. It comes preloaded with games such as Spore, DJ MIx Tour and Ashphalt4 for added out-of-the-box entertainment.
Specifications
- Size:
- Form: Classic with finger-operated touch screen user interface
- Dimensions: 111.0 x 51.0 x 13.8 mm
- Weight: 122 g
- Display and 3D:
- Capacitive touch screen
- Size: 3.2"
- Resolution: 640 x 360 pixels (nHD)
- Up to 16.7 million colours
- Automatic orientation sensor (Accelerometer) for display rotation
- 16:9 widescreen aspect ratio

- GPS and navigation:
- Integrated A-GPS
- Ovi Maps 3.0
- Photography:
- 5.0 megapixel AF camera (2592 x 1944 pixels)
- Image formats: JPEG/EXIF
- Carl Zeiss optics
- 4x digital zoom
- Autofocus
- Dual LED flash
- Flash modes: On, off, automatic, red-eye reduction
- White balance modes: automatic, sunny, cloudy, incandescent, fluorescent
- Centre weighted auto exposure; exposure compensation: +2 ~ -2EV at 0.5 step
- Capture modes: still, sequence, self-timer, video
- Scene modes: automatic, manual, portrait, landscape, night, night portrait
- Colour tone modes: normal, sepia, black & white, vivid, negative
- Dedicated camera key
- Landscape (horizontal) orientation
- Image editor on device
- Direct printing to compatible picture printers
- TV out (PAL)

#nokia_x6 Who knows, possibly Nokia will release an update to Symbian^3, the next iteration of Symbian for this device. Symbian^3 looks really polished and the UI is much more thought through than the current S60 5th Edition and should really rock (it has a beautiful task manager for instance).
Also, I personally think it's HUGE that Nokia gives away free global offline GPS navigation, including voice-guided directions, with every new smart phone. Even new Androids like the Nexus One can't say that as you only get online (i.e. network-coverage and data-plan dependent) navigation with that version of Google Maps. Granted, Google Maps Navigation does pre-trip caching, but it's only a little bit around your planned route. Nothing too usable in remote areas, especially considering global travels.
